    Haven't been for a while myself (2 years?) but it's going to be more than 350 pesos. More like $60 -$70 at the weekend.

    There is a little booth outside the front on the street, if you go up there and show local id you'll get a discount of 20% I think. You may be able to barter a deal on the street with the people that sell the bracelets but it's not likely to be much since it's their commission they'd be giving away. Just act like you are really undecided, thinking about going to Dady O instead and walk away a few times, the usual thing.

    I know you're not a big drinker but maybe your friends are. Once inside ask for a Captain, tip him nicely and ask for a table. Tip your waiter well on the first round and then every so often, he should keep coming back all night.

    It can work out expensive, but I'd rather tip well and get good service than pay the entrance fee and hardly see a drink all night.

    I used to take a bar crawl here every week for a long time!! If you dont get a table then make sure you have a meeting point for friends if you get lost....sounds like something you would say to a child, and I dont mean to be patronising, but if you lose your group its kinda difficult with the amount of people they squeeze in and more complicated if you add alcohol to the equation ;)....I always used to recommend being down by the bar in the middle, (again in case you dont get a table)... stand to the left of it, its good viewing, handy for the bar, near to the toilet and there is an exit there too. Coco Bongo is a great place, the shows are very well done and it has a great atmosphere. Im afraid im not up to date with prices or discounts, but have fun!!
